Upload File - Cancel
取消上传,并将导致所有上传的部分以异步方式删除。 取消上传后,不会添加任何部件。
POST {endpoint}/openai/uploads/{upload-id}/cancel?api-version=2024-10-21
URI 参数
| 名称 | 在 | 必需 | 类型 | 说明 |
|---|---|---|---|---|
|
endpoint
|
path | True |
string (url) |
支持的认知服务终结点(协议和主机名,例如:https://aoairesource.openai.azure.com。将“aoairesource”替换为 Azure OpenAI 帐户名称。 |
|
upload-id
|
path | True |
string |
上传的标识符。 |
|
api-version
|
query | True |
string |
请求的 API 版本。 |
请求头
| 名称 | 必需 | 类型 | 说明 |
|---|---|---|---|
| api-key | True |
string |
在此处提供认知服务 Azure OpenAI 帐户密钥。 |
响应
| 名称 | 类型 | 说明 |
|---|---|---|
| 200 OK |
成功 |
|
| Other Status Codes |
发生错误。 |
安全性
api-key
在此处提供认知服务 Azure OpenAI 帐户密钥。
类型:
apiKey
在:
header
示例
Cancel a large file upload operation.
示例请求
POST https://aoairesource.openai.azure.com/openai/uploads/fine-tune-72a2792ef7d24ba7b82c7fe4a37e379f/cancel?api-version=2024-10-21
示例响应
{
"bytes": 2097152,
"filename": "training_data_v21.jsonl",
"purpose": "fine-tune",
"status": "cancelled",
"expires_at": 1646133327,
"file": {
"status": "processed",
"bytes": 140,
"purpose": "fine-tune",
"filename": "puppy.jsonl",
"id": "file-181a1cbdcdcf4677ada87f63a0928099",
"created_at": 1646126127,
"object": "file"
},
"id": "fine-tune-72a2792ef7d24ba7b82c7fe4a37e379f",
"created_at": 1646126127,
"object": "upload"
}
定义
| 名称 | 说明 |
|---|---|
| Error |
错误 |
|
Error |
ErrorCode |
|
Error |
ErrorResponse |
| File |
文件 |
|
File |
FileState |
|
Inner |
InnerError |
|
Inner |
InnerErrorCode |
| Purpose |
目的 |
|
Type |
TypeDiscriminator |
|
Upload |
UploadResource |
|
Upload |
UploadStatus |
Error
错误
| 名称 | 类型 | 说明 |
|---|---|---|
| code |
ErrorCode |
|
| details |
Error[] |
错误详细信息(如果可用)。 |
| innererror |
InnerError |
|
| message |
string minLength: 1 |
此错误的消息。 |
| target |
string |
发生错误的位置(如果可用)。 |
ErrorCode
ErrorCode
| 值 | 说明 |
|---|---|
| conflict |
请求的操作与当前资源状态冲突。 |
| invalidPayload |
此操作的请求数据无效。 |
| forbidden |
当前用户/API 密钥禁止此操作。 |
| notFound |
找不到资源。 |
| unexpectedEntityState |
无法以当前资源的状态执行该操作。 |
| itemDoesAlreadyExist |
该项已存在。 |
| serviceUnavailable |
该服务当前不可用。 |
| internalFailure |
内部错误。 请重试。 |
| quotaExceeded |
超出配额。 |
| jsonlValidationFailed |
jsonl 数据的验证失败。 |
| fileImportFailed |
导入文件失败。 |
| tooManyRequests |
请求过多。 请稍后重试。 |
| unauthorized |
当前用户/API 密钥未获得操作的授权。 |
| contentFilter |
由于我们的安全系统,映像生成失败。 |
ErrorResponse
ErrorResponse
| 名称 | 类型 | 说明 |
|---|---|---|
| error |
错误 |
File
文件
| 名称 | 类型 | 说明 |
|---|---|---|
| bytes |
integer (int64) |
可用时此文件的大小(可以为 null)。 不支持大于 2^53-1 的文件大小,以确保与 JavaScript 整数兼容。 |
| created_at |
integer (unixtime) |
创建此作业或项时的时间戳(在 unix 纪元中)。 |
| filename |
string minLength: 1 |
文件的名称。 |
| id |
string |
此项的标识。 |
| object |
TypeDiscriminator |
|
| purpose |
目的 |
|
| status |
FileState |
|
| status_details |
string |
此文件处理失败时包含详细信息的错误消息。 |
FileState
FileState
| 值 | 说明 |
|---|---|
| uploaded |
文件已上传,但尚未处理。 Azure OpenAI 不返回此状态,仅公开以兼容方式公开。 它可以归类为非活动状态。 |
| pending |
该操作已创建,并且不会排队等待将来处理。 它可以归类为非活动状态。 |
| running |
操作已开始处理。 它可以归类为活动状态。 |
| processed |
操作已成功处理,可供使用。 它可以归类为终端状态。 |
| error |
该操作已完成处理并失败,不能进一步使用。 它可以归类为终端状态。 |
| deleting |
实体是要删除的进程。 Azure OpenAI 不返回此状态,仅公开以兼容方式公开。 它可以归类为活动状态。 |
| deleted |
该实体已被删除,但仍可能由其他实体引用该删除。 它可以归类为终端状态。 |
InnerError
InnerError
| 名称 | 类型 | 说明 |
|---|---|---|
| code |
InnerErrorCode |
|
| innererror |
InnerError |
InnerErrorCode
InnerErrorCode
| 值 | 说明 |
|---|---|
| invalidPayload |
此操作的请求数据无效。 |
Purpose
目的
| 值 | 说明 |
|---|---|
| fine-tune |
此文件包含用于微调作业的训练数据。 |
| fine-tune-results |
此文件包含微调作业的结果。 |
| assistants |
此文件包含要用于助手的数据。 |
| assistants_output |
此文件包含助理的结果。 |
| batch |
此文件包含批处理的输入数据。 |
| batch_output |
此文件包含批处理的结果。 |
TypeDiscriminator
TypeDiscriminator
| 值 | 说明 |
|---|---|
| list |
此对象表示其他对象的列表。 |
| fine_tuning.job |
此对象表示微调作业。 |
| file |
此对象表示文件。 |
| fine_tuning.job.event |
此对象表示微调作业的事件。 |
| fine_tuning.job.checkpoint |
此对象表示微调作业的检查点。 |
| model |
此对象表示模型(可以是基础模型或微调作业结果)。 |
| batch |
此对象表示批处理。 |
| upload |
此对象表示文件上传。 |
| upload.part |
此对象表示文件上传的一部分。 |
UploadResource
UploadResource
| 名称 | 类型 | 说明 |
|---|---|---|
| bytes |
integer (int64) |
|
| created_at |
integer (unixtime) |
创建此作业或项时的时间戳(在 unix 纪元中)。 |
| expires_at |
integer (unixtime) |
|
| file |
文件 |
|
| filename |
string |
|
| id |
string |
此项的标识。 |
| object |
TypeDiscriminator |
|
| purpose |
目的 |
|
| status |
UploadStatus |
UploadStatus
UploadStatus
| 值 | 说明 |
|---|---|
| pending | |
| expired | |
| completed | |
| cancelled |